Subject: [PATCH] set cachebuffer allocator owner
The following patch:
[[[
Index: subversion/libsvn_subr/svn_cache_config.c
==========================================================
=========
--- subversion/libsvn_subr/svn_cache_config.c (revision 1152032)
+++ subversion/libsvn_subr/svn_cache_config.c (working copy)
@@ -113,6 +113,7 @@ svn_cache__get_global_membuffer_cache(void)
apr_pool_create_ex(&pool, NULL, NULL, allocator);
if (pool == NULL)
return NULL;
+ apr_allocator_owner_set(allocator, pool);
err = svn_cache__membuffer_cache_create(
&new_cache,
]]]
causes the following valgrind warning to disappear:

Can I have a +1? I looked up the APR docs, but they were less than
useful.
+1
The common block in our clients is:
pool = svn_pool_create_ex(NULL, allocator);
apr_allocator_owner_set(allocator, pool);
